What type of oil is suitable for the 2010 Volvo XC60?

Your 2010 Volvo XC60 could come with one of three different engines. The turbocharged 3.0 liter 6-cylinder engine requires 7.8 quarts of SAE 0W-30 full synthetic motor oil, while both 3.2L engine options also need 7.8 quarts of the same type of oil. In moderate climates, you can use SAE 5W-30 oil (as long as temperatures don't drop below -35 degrees Fahrenheit) or even SAE 5W-40, although it's not recommended for long-term use. Thicker oil creates more friction in your engine, leading to premature wear and potential early engine failure. While switching to SAE 5W-30 full synthetic oil is acceptable, using 5W-40 comes with a caution - only use it if there are no better oil alternatives.
